First Violation Penalties
When facing your very first dui charge, what charges should you anticipate? https://www.oregonlive.com/politics/2022/08/oregons-chief-justice-fires-public-defense-commission-citing-members-inability-to-lead-amid-public-defense-crisis.html could deal with a series of effects, beginning with penalties that can rise to $2,000.
In addition to punitive damages, you can likewise handle a certificate suspension, usually lasting from 90 days to a year, relying on your state's legislations.

If you're convicted, you might additionally need to go to a DWI education and learning program, which can involve a significant time dedication.
In some cases, you might also be needed to mount an ignition interlock gadget in your vehicle, which prevents you from driving if you've been drinking.
Jail time is a possibility, yet it's typically less than a year for an initial offense, specifically if there are no annoying variables like a mishap or high blood alcohol content.

Repeat Offense Fines
Dealing with a repeat DWI charge can lead to substantially harsher fines than a very first infraction. If you're caught driving while intoxicated once more, you may face enhanced fines, longer license suspensions, and even mandatory jail time. The legal system has a tendency to check out repeat wrongdoers as a better threat to public safety and security, so your repercussions will certainly reflect that.
For your 2nd drunk driving, penalties frequently double. You could be taking a look at fines ranging from $1,000 to $5,000, depending upon your state. Furthermore, you may encounter a minimum certificate suspension of one year or even more.
If this is your third crime or greater, the charges intensify also better. You could be punished to a number of months behind bars, and some jurisdictions may also require you to mount an ignition interlock tool in your lorry.
Moreover, several states implement necessary alcohol education and learning or therapy programs for repeat culprits, contributing to the general concern.

Long-term Repercussions
Long-lasting consequences of a dui fee can affect numerous elements of your life for many years ahead.
Once you have actually been founded guilty, you may face greater insurance coverage costs or even difficulty obtaining vehicle insurance coverage whatsoever. Insurance provider usually see you as a higher danger, which can bring about significant monetary strain.
Your employment possibility may also diminish. Lots of companies conduct background checks, and a DWI sentence can elevate red flags, possibly costing you work offers or promotions. Certain careers, especially those calling for a tidy driving record, may be totally off-limits.
Additionally, you could deal with social preconception. Pals and family might watch you in different ways, which can cause strained relationships. You may even locate it hard to join community activities due to the humiliation or judgment you feel.
Finally, the emotional toll can not be ignored. Stress and anxiety, sense of guilt, and tension can stick around long after the legal penalties have been offered, impacting your psychological health and general wellness.
